Title: Mastering Sankey Diagrams: A Comprehensive Guide to Uncovering Insights in Flow Visualization In the realm of data analysis and presentation, visual tools play an indispensable part in making complex information accessible and understandable. One such tool that stands out as a powerful method for visualizing flows across datasets is the Sankey diagram. This article delves into the intricacies of Sankey charts, how they function, their unique variations, and how to leverage them in uncovering valuable insights from your data. Sankey charts illustrate the movement of quantities, often depicting material or energy flows, across different systems or environments. The concept revolves around arrows that widen or narrow according to the magnitude of the data they represent. This makes them particularly effective for visual explanations that require the depiction of multiple variables, their distribution, and the intensity of flows. Here is broken down section: 1. **Introduction to Sankey Diagrams** 2. **The Anatomy of a Sankey Diagram** – Node Identification – Node Labels – Flow Representation – Quantities and Magnitudes 3. **Creating Sankey Diagrams**: Tools and Techniques – Software Options (Gephi, Tableau, R, Python libraries like plotly, holoviews) – Step-by-Step Guide to Building Diagrams 4. **Types of Sankey Diagrams** – Directed vs Undirected – Circular and radial Sankey diagrams – Multiple Sankey diagrams for comparison 5. **Best Practices for Design and Usage** – Improving Readability – Highlighting Important Data Flows – Avoiding Common Pitfalls 6. **Case Studies in Effective Sankey Diagram Usage** – Energy distribution in power networks – Supply chains analysis – Social network interactions 6. **Future Trends in Sankey Diagrams** – Innovations in visualization tools – Evolving applications in data storytelling – Predictions on how to handle large and complex datasets effectively This article aims to equip readers with a thorough understanding of sankey charts, enabling them to create and interpret these diagrams effectively for any data presentation task. Through leveraging the principles of flow visualization, sankey charts not only enhance data comprehension but also illuminate patterns and trends that might not be immediately apparent through traditional table or chart formats.

### Mastering Sankey Diagrams: A Comprehensive Guide to Uncovering Insights in Flow Visualization

In the dynamic landscape of data analysis and presentation, graphical tools serve as essential instruments for distilling complex information into actionable insights. Among these, Sankey diagrams emerge as potent visual narratives, capable of illustrating the movement and transformation of quantities across diverse systems, making them indispensable in the visualization arsenal. This guide dives into the depths of Sankey chart intricacies, exploring their functional dimensions, unique varieties, and practical approaches to harnessing their power in uncovering valuable insights within datasets.

#### **Introduction to Sankey Diagrams**

Sankey diagrams are a specialized form of flow diagram that vividly depict the dynamics of material or energy transfers across interconnected nodes. Inspired by the physical concept of Sankey flow (which calculates the forces between points in a flow network), these diagrams employ a series of interconnected and proportioned arrows—widening or narrowing according to the magnitude of flow quantities—ensuring a visually intuitive representation of hierarchical and interdependent processes.

#### **The Anatomy of a Sankey Diagram**

– **Nodes**: These serve as the fundamental points where the flow begins and ends; they can represent any entity that acts as a source, sink, or intermediate in a flow system (companies, countries, energy sources, etc.).

– **Node Labels**: Typically denoted adjacent to or above nodes, providing names, identifiers, or descriptions to facilitate easy recognition and understanding.

– **Flow Representation**: Arrows connecting nodes, signifying the transmission of quantities. These arrows demonstrate the path of movement and change in magnitude, reflecting the quantity or intensity transferred from one node to another.

– **Quantities and Magnitudes**: The width of arrows directly corresponds to the flow quantity, making it effortless to visually gauge the relative size of transfers. This feature makes Sankey diagrams particularly adept at revealing the most significant flows within a complex system.

#### **Creating Sankey Diagrams: Tools and Techniques**

A plethora of software solutions and programming environments offer tools for crafting Sankey diagrams:

– **Gephi**: A powerful, open-source solution known for its advanced features in network visualization, including comprehensive Sankey diagram capabilities.

– **Tableau**: Popular among business analysts for its user-friendly interface and seamless integration with various data types, enabling quick visualization of Sankey diagrams for data-driven decisions.

– **R and Python**: Utilizing libraries like `sankeyDiagram`, `svgwidget`, or `plotly` within R, and `holoviews` in Python, these platforms offer a more custom and scriptable approach to creating sophisticated Sankey diagrams.

– **Step-by-Step Guide:**
1. **Import Data**: Gather and preprocess your dataset.
2. **Define Nodes**: Identify the categories or entities participating in the system.
3. **Specify Flows**: Organize the data to indicate connections and flow quantities between nodes.
4. **Create Diagram**: Use a chosen tool to plot the Sankey diagram based on the prepared data.
5. **Customize and Enhance**: Adjust visual parameters, including arrow styling, color coding, and node labels, to enhance clarity and impact.

#### **Types of Sankey Diagrams**

### – **Directed vs Undirected**: Directed Sankey diagrams illustrate the flow with a clear direction, typically from a source node to a destination node, while undirected can depict more symmetric or interconnected flows.

### – **Circular and Radial Sankey Diagrams**: These non-linear layouts organize nodes in a circular or radial pattern, facilitating comparisons under space constraints and emphasizing hierarchical structures in some cases.

### – **Multiple Sankey Diagrams for Comparison**: Employing multiple diagrams allows comparison between various data sets, scenarios, or time periods, highlighting differences and similarities in flows.

#### **Best Practices for Design and Usage**

### – **Improving Readability**: Employ clear node labels, maintain appropriate labeling density, and avoid clutter.
### – **Highlighting Important Data Flows**: Use specific colors, arrow styles, or sizes to draw attention to key flows or connections that significantly influence the system’s dynamics.
### – **Avoiding Common Pitfalls**: To prevent misinterpretation or confusion, ensure clarity, consistency in flow representation, and consider the audience’s familiarity with flow diagrams and the data topic.

#### **Case Studies in Effective Sankey Diagram Usage**

– **Energy Distribution in Power Networks**: Graphically illustrating the flow of energy from generation points to consumers, emphasizing the high-frequency movements between different grid nodes.
– **Supply Chains Analysis**: Visualizing the intricate pathways of goods from manufacturers to retailers, highlighting bottlenecks or inefficiencies in transportation routes.
– **Social Network Interactions**: Mapping flows of information or interactions, such as messaging or data exchange between individuals in online communities.

#### **Future Trends in Sankey Diagrams**

### – **Innovations in Visualization Tools**: Advancements in software and technologies will likely lead to more intuitive user interfaces, real-time data updating capabilities, and integration with diverse data sources.
### – **Evolving Applications**: As visualization tools become more sophisticated, Sankey diagrams could be harnessed for real-world scenarios, including environmental flows, financial transactions, and global trade networks, offering unprecedented insights and applications.
### – **Handling Large and Complex Datasets Effectively**: With improvements in data processing software and algorithms, the ability to visualize and analyze massive data sets will likely increase, enhancing the scalability of Sankey diagrams for sophisticated analyses.

In summary, Sankey diagrams offer a potent tool for understanding and presenting complex data about flows and interactions, making them indispensable for data analysts, researchers, and decision-makers across industries. By focusing on the techniques detailed in this guide, users can effectively create, interpret, and apply Sankey diagrams to uncover insightful stories within their data, fostering a deeper understanding of dynamic processes and contributing to more informed and strategic decision-making.

SankeyMaster – Sankey Diagram

SankeyMaster - Unleash the Power of Sankey Diagrams on iOS and macOS.
SankeyMaster is your essential tool for crafting sophisticated Sankey diagrams on both iOS and macOS. Effortlessly input data and create intricate Sankey diagrams that unveil complex data relationships with precision.
SankeyMaster - Unleash the Power of Sankey Diagrams on iOS and macOS.
SankeyMaster is your essential tool for crafting sophisticated Sankey diagrams on both iOS and macOS. Effortlessly input data and create intricate Sankey diagrams that unveil complex data relationships with precision.